Possible causes of this issue

Leak issues that lead to mold damage are often caused by hidden plumbing leaks, roof leaks, or faulty appliances. When these leaks go unnoticed, they can create damp, humid environments that promote mold growth behind walls, under floors, or in attics. Over time, water seeps into building materials, providing the perfect breeding ground for mold spores to develop and spread.

In addition, poor ventilation and inadequate waterproofing can contribute to moisture buildup inside structures. This is especially common in areas like bathrooms, basements, or kitchens, where humidity levels tend to be higher. When moisture isn’t properly managed, it accelerates mold growth, leading to damage that can compromise both the health of occupants and the integrity of the building.

How can we fix that

Our team begins by thoroughly inspecting the affected areas to identify the source of the leak and extent of water intrusion. We utilize advanced moisture detection tools to locate hidden leaks and areas with high humidity levels. Once the source is identified, we work swiftly to locate and repair plumbing leaks, roof damages, or any structural issues that caused the moisture intrusion.

Next, we focus on removing existing mold growth through specialized cleaning and containment procedures. Our experts use EPA-approved biocides and antimicrobial treatments to thoroughly eradicate mold spores, preventing future growth. We also dry out and dehumidify the space with high-capacity equipment to reduce moisture levels and create a hostile environment for mold to return.

Finally, we take steps to restore the affected areas by replacing or treating damaged building materials. Our team emphasizes moisture control measures to prevent recurrence, such as improved ventilation, waterproofing, or installing vapor barriers. How can I tell if I have mold behind my walls?

Signs of hidden mold include a persistent musty odor, unexplained allergy symptoms, or visible water stains and discoloration on walls. If you suspect mold, it’s best to have a professional inspection for accurate assessment and safe removal.

What can I do to prevent mold growth in the future?

Regular maintenance, prompt repair of leaks, proper ventilation, and controlling indoor humidity levels are key measures. Our experts can recommend and implement moisture control solutions tailored to your property.
